14 May 2019Ballast Water Examination · ISPS II Exam · PII Safety Exam
13 - Propulsion and Auxiliary Machinery › N/A - No Subsystem › Propulsion main engine
Issued 4 August 2024Resolved
The condition of the ship and its equipment shall be maintained to conform with the provisions of the present regulations to ensure that the ship in all respects will remain fit to proceed to sea without danger to the ship or persons on board. It was reported that in preparation for departure the vessel experienced Main Engine mechanical failure preventing the Main Engine from starting.
CITE: 74SOLAS(20)I/11(a) CODE: 60AC
Condition: Improper/Lack of Maintenance
Action required: 60 - Rectify deficiencies prior to movement
Resolved 4 August 2024
Resolution: Received class report attesting to full operability of Main Engine.
